dustystar · 26/09/2007 17:02

I make it with onions, corned beef, potatoes, baked beans and Worcestershire sauce

dustystar · 26/09/2007 17:04

I precook the potoatoes and then chick it all in a pan and cook for about 10-15 mins.

My mum used to mix up everything but the potaoes and line a tray with it and then oput mash over the top and put in the oven for 20 mins.

WotsZePoint · 26/09/2007 17:17

Boil the onion and spuds together, then put in an oven proof dish and roughly chop up then mix in the hash - then cook in oven.
OR sometimes I buy ready made frozen puff pastry (or whatever you prefer) and make corned beef pasties. Just use the mixed ingredients as filling. We had that on Monday with veg.
